Storal Learning Ltd is seeking a Nursery Practitioner to join Ickle Pickles Nursery School in Sittingbourne. Your role will involve applying the Storal curriculum, bonding with children, and engaging with families to create a nurturing environment.
The position offers a full-time schedule, competitive salary up to £13.30 per hour, and a variety of attractive benefits such as a welcome bonus, childcare discounts, and wellness support. Join us to make a significant impact on young lives.

How to prepare for a job interview at Storal Learning Ltd
✨Know the Storal Curriculum
Familiarise yourself with the Storal curriculum before the interview. Understand its key principles and how they apply to nurturing young children. This will show your commitment to their educational philosophy and help you articulate how you can contribute.
✨Showcase Your Bonding Skills
Prepare examples of how you've successfully bonded with children in previous roles. Think about specific activities or approaches that worked well for you. This will demonstrate your ability to create a nurturing environment, which is crucial for the role.
✨Engage with Families
Be ready to discuss how you would engage with families and involve them in their children's learning. Share any past experiences where you’ve effectively communicated with parents or guardians, as this is a key part of the Nursery Practitioner role.
✨Highlight Your Passion
Let your passion for working with children shine through during the interview. Talk about what motivates you to be a Nursery Practitioner and how you plan to make a significant impact on young lives. Enthusiasm can set you apart from other candidates!
